Question 1206253: Find all solutions in the interval [0,2pi)
4cos(theta)=1+2cos(theta)

Answer by Theo(13342) (Show Source): You can put this solution on YOUR website!
let x = theta.
equation is 4cos(x) = 1 + 2cos(x)
subtract 2cos(x) from both sides of the equation to get:
2cos(x) = 1
divide both sides of the equation by 2 to get:
cos(x) = 1/2
cosine is positive in quadrants 1 and 4.
in quadrant 1, x = arccos(1/2) = pi/3.
the equivalent angle in the fourth quadrant is 2pi - pi/3 = 5pi/3.
